    House broken into - gun stolen

    Folks,
    Just a reminder, keep your ish locked up. My house was broken into sometime today, the POS made off with my G21.

    Long story short, I just got back from a hunting trip and left my hard case in the house so I could clean them before going in the safe. In that brief span of time, this trash jacked a window, opened the case, and stole my pistol - and nothing else.

    Obviously, this was someone watching my house.

    Btw - if a G21sf with serial number starting with SHE comes up for sale and I don't see it; please send me a pm.

    Finally - keep your head on a swivel and lock your gear up tight.
